UK Shortlists 27 Green Hydrogen Projects to Boost Jobs and Clean Energy

The UK government has shortlisted 27 green hydrogen projects under its Hydrogen Allocation Round 2, aiming to cut emissions, create jobs, and attract over £1bn in private investment. These projects support clean energy growth, industrial decarbonisation, and the government’s net zero and energy security goals.

Scientists Harness Raindrops to Generate Clean Electricity with Simple Tube System

Researchers have developed a low-cost method to generate electricity from falling raindrops using a narrow tube that creates "plug flow." This breakthrough could power LEDs and offer a sustainable energy solution for urban areas, rooftops, and low-water environments.

New UK Reforms to Fast-Track Grid Access for Clean Energy Projects

The UK is overhauling its grid connection system to prioritise clean energy projects, slashing delays and unlocking £40bn a year in private investment. The move aims to end gridlock, boost jobs, and enhance energy security by sidelining stalled ‘zombie’ projects.

UK Launches AI Energy Council to Align Data Centre Growth with Sustainability

The UK’s new AI Energy Council aims to ensure AI and data centre expansion supports clean energy goals. Bringing together tech giants and energy leaders, the council will guide sustainable infrastructure development, integrate renewables, and protect consumers as AI drives growing energy demands across sectors.

Liquid Air Tipped as Most Affordable Long-Term Energy Storage Solution

MIT and Norwegian researchers say liquid air energy storage (LAES) could outperform lithium-ion and hydropower in cost. Though not yet investor-ready, LAES offers a clean, scalable option for future grid-scale energy storage, crucial for supporting renewable energy growth and ensuring long-term energy security.

UK Unveils Plan to Build ‘Clean Power Army’ for 2030 Energy Goals

The UK government will train thousands for clean energy careers by 2030, launching regional pilots and partnering with industry to drive job creation, economic growth, and energy security. Key efforts include new training tools, infrastructure investment, and transitioning workers from fossil fuels to renewables.

Following the UK Government’s announcement of a £200 million initiative to install rooftop solar panels on 200 schools and 200 NHS sites, we asked:

How should Great British Energy prioritise future clean energy investments after the solar rollout?

And here's how you responded;


Article content

The LinkedIn poll on Great British Energy's next clean energy priority reveals a strong preference for upgrading grid infrastructure, with 47% of votes. Community energy schemes and promoting green careers each garnered 20%, while 13% supported more public sector solar. The results suggest a shift towards strengthening infrastructure and building a sustainable energy ecosystem.


The UK is generating more of its own electricity than ever, with imports dropping sharply over the past decade. Driven by recent energy shocks and a push for energy independence, renewables are now at the heart of the UK’s strategy.

In another poll last month, we asked;

Do you think the UK’s renewables rollout is the key to long-term energy security?

And here's how you responded;

Article content

The poll shows strong support for renewables as the UK’s energy future, with 70% of respondents saying homegrown power is key to energy security. 22% favor a mixed approach, while 8% believe gas is still essential. This aligns with recent trends of reducing reliance on imported energy, highlighting confidence in renewables despite the need for a balanced transition.
